Vodka Jalapeño Margarita Drink Recipe

Vodka Jalapeño Margarita

A vodka jalapeño margarita is a refreshing and flavorful cocktail that combines the tartness of lime juice, the sweetness of agave nectar, and the heat of jalapeños. It is a great choice for people who enjoy a spicy cocktail, but it is also mild enough for those who are not used to spicy food.

Recipe

  • 1 1/2 ounces vodka
  • 3/4 ounce lime juice
  • 3/4 ounce agave nectar
  • 1/4 ounce jalapeño-infused vodka (optional)
  • Kosher salt, for rimming the glasses
  • Lime wedges, for garnish

Instructions

  1. To rim the glasses, wet the rims with a lime wedge and then dip them in the kosher salt.
  2. In a shaker, combine the vodka, lime juice, agave nectar, and jalapeño-infused vodka (if using).
  3. Fill the shaker with ice and shake until well-chilled.
  4. Strain into the prepared glasses and garnish with lime wedges.

  1. How do I infuse vodka with jalapeños?

To infuse vodka with jalapeños, simply add 1-2 jalapeños to a jar of vodka and let it sit for at least 24 hours. The longer the vodka sits, the more intense the jalapeño flavor will be.

  1. How spicy is a vodka jalapeño margarita?

The spiciness of a vodka jalapeño margarita will vary depending on how many jalapeños you use and how long you let the vodka infuse. If you are not a fan of spicy food, you may want to start with just 1 jalapeño and let the vodka infuse for 24 hours.
